Job Summary
As a Behavioral Health Technician, you will work under the supervision of the Registered Nurse to provide direct patient care, maintaining a safe and efficient working and treatment environment.
Key Responsibilities:
- Provide direct patient care to patients under the supervision of the Registered Nurse.
- Maintain a safe and efficient working and treatment environment.
- Collaborate with physicians and multidisciplinary team members to ensure safe, quality patient care.
- Respond appropriately and timely to patient requests.
- Report changes in patients' condition or behavior to the Charge Nurse/RN.
Requirements
We seek candidates with:
- A High School Diploma or equivalent.
- One year of acute inpatient experience with psychiatric care preferred.
